She escaped. Her sister didn't.

Seventeen years ago, Betina Grace climbed out a window and ran for her life, leaving her younger sister behind with a promise to come back. She's been searching ever since.

Now an FBI agent with a secret of her own, Betina can see the dead. A gift born from the night she almost didn't survive. When a desperate phone call leads her to a small town with dark secrets, she knows she's finally close.
Morrow Creek, Georgia, is the kind of place where everyone knows your business and no one talks to outsiders. Working alongside a brooding local detective who understands loss in ways few others could, Betina quickly realizes this town protects its own.

But the dead don't keep secrets. And they've been waiting a long time for someone to listen.
Some secrets are worth killing for. Some promises are worth dying for.

For fans of slow-burn romantic suspense, small-town mysteries, and psychic heroines who never stop fighting.

Betina Grace is an FBI agent with a tragic past. Once held captive by evil men, she managed to escape, leaving her sister behind. She’s spent seventeen years trying to find her, and the special unit she works for has given her hope that she might one day succeed.
It’s a phone call that brings about a break in the case, and with the help of local policeman Nash Mitchell, Betina and her group find themselves investigating a crime that digs deep into the bedrock of the town.

While this is a non-graphic story, it covers some seriously disturbing events— putting it into the “not quite cosy” category, and more into romantic suspense. Nash and Betina have a slow burning fuse, because they are dedicated to their jobs, and there are people in need.
We do get to see some of our FBI favourites from previous books/other series, but only Jenna and Roger (we met both in book two of Ryley’s series “Lost Souls Society”, and again in book one of this series) are prominent.

It’s a gripping tale, with lots of action, a bit of angst, and some truly villainous villains! The ghosts weren’t as prominent in this one as some of the author’s other stories, but they were present (especially Ada Mae).
If you’re a fan of Paranormal mystery and suspense with a hint of romance, then you might just love this book.

This book was great! It had great characters, a tight plot, and a ton of suspense. It was packed with emotion, tension, and even a love story. Throw in the supernatural effects and you’ve got this righteously good book.

Betina Grace is an FBI agent. who was part of an eclectic group of people who can see ghosts, communicate with the dead, and have various other gifts that help with cold cases. This is personal for her though. She and her sister had been abducted as young girls, and she managed to escape with the promise that she’d go back to rescue her sister. Seventeen years later, she’s finally coming through. It wasn’t because she didn’t want to earlier. It was because she had nothing to go on, but she was determined to get her sister back.

I don’t want to go into the story too much because I don’t want to ruin this for everyone else. Suffice it to say that the whole reason these girls were abducted will blow your mind.

There were twists and turns in the plot that kept me turning the pages, and there were a few “0h sh*t!” Moments. The book was a wild ride that I thoroughly enjoyed and that will stick with me for a long time to come.
